Orange Veg Mac 'n' Cheese
Twist on a family favourite to help get more vegetables into everyone!
Prep Time20 mins
Cook Time10 mins
Servings: 4
Calories: 310kcal
Ingredients
- 500 g Orange Root Veg (butternut squash/sweet potato/carrots)
- 75 g Cheddar Cheese (grated)
- 5 tbsp Milk (dairy or plant)
- 400 g Wholemeal Pasta (or GF alternative)
- 250 g Green Vegetables (broccoli/spinach/peas/kale)
Instructions
- Peel and dice your orange vegetables. Put them into a pan and cover with cold water. Bring to the boil then reduce heat and simmer until soft.
- Bring another pan of water to the boil, add a little salt and then add the pasta. Cook for 8 minutes then add your green vegetables and cook for a further 2 minutes. Drain and set aside.
- Grate the cheese and set aside.
- Drain your cooked orange vegetables and put into a food processor (or a bowl if using a stick blender or potato masher). Add the milk and two-thirds of the cheese and blitz/mash until smooth.
- Put the cooked pasta and green vegetables into an ovenproof dish. Pour the cheesy vegetable sauce over the top and mix well.
- Scatter the remaining cheese over the top and pop into the over or under a grill for 5-10 minutes until the top is golden brown.
Notes
This sauce is a simple way to increase the quantity of vegetables in a comforting family favourite meal. Easier than making a flour based white sauce and far more nutritious. Orange root vegetables are packed full of vitamin A and C - both crucial for our health and immunity.
